Description

Gorreana Tea Factory is a must-visit destination for tea enthusiasts and history buffs alike. Located on the north coast of São Miguel Island, this family-run tea plantation is Europe’s oldest and only remaining tea factory, offering a fascinating glimpse into the art and tradition of tea production.

Established in 1883, Gorreana has been producing high-quality black and green teas for over a century, using traditional methods passed down through generations. The factory is surrounded by lush, rolling tea fields that stretch as far as the eye can see, creating a picturesque setting that feels like a step back in time.

Visitors can take a guided tour of the factory to learn about the tea-making process, from harvesting and drying to packaging. The tour provides a unique opportunity to see the machinery in action and understand the care and craftsmanship that goes into every cup of Gorreana tea. After the tour, you can sample their signature teas in the cozy tasting room, enjoying the rich flavors and aromas that have made Gorreana famous.

The on-site shop offers a variety of teas and tea-related products, perfect for taking a piece of the Azores home with you. Whether you’re a tea connoisseur or simply curious about this unique aspect of Azorean culture, Gorreana Tea Factory is a delightful and educational experience.

With its stunning scenery, rich history, and warm hospitality, Gorreana is a true gem of São Miguel and a testament to the island’s agricultural heritage.
